Transaction 99591b36dde70bd8c094701a163a97e1664198daba5d5c1ba62bec7976eeeb74
1 Input
2 Outputs
- 99591b36dde70bd8c094701a163a97e1664198daba5d5c1ba62bec7976eeeb74:0
- 99591b36dde70bd8c094701a163a97e1664198daba5d5c1ba62bec7976eeeb74:1
value 15166
address 17TZXj35PwgBzzAqpU7d9BqkKwfjRW6Jz
value 3639147
address 3FnZ9ZDtKF8GT8Uy5yBThX2YNCcWAZ5JcR